Summary of the comparison

Harrogate, Grove Road Community Primary School and Richard Taylor Church of England Primary School are primary schools in Harrogate.

  • Harrogate, Grove Road Community Primary School scores 38 out of 100 (grade F, weak) and Richard Taylor Church of England Primary School scores 49 out of 100 (grade D, below average). Richard Taylor Church of England Primary School is ahead on our composite score.

  • Harrogate, Grove Road Community Primary School was judged Good and Richard Taylor Church of England Primary School was judged Good.

  • On the share of pupils meeting the expected standard in reading, writing and maths at Key Stage 2, the latest published figures are 45.0% for Harrogate, Grove Road Community Primary School and 64.0% for Richard Taylor Church of England Primary School.

  • The share of pupils meeting the expected standard at Key Stage 2 has risen at Harrogate, Grove Road Community Primary School (16.0% in 2022-23, 45.0% in 2024-25) and has risen at Richard Taylor Church of England Primary School (39.0% in 2022-23, 64.0% in 2024-25).
